Key Differences
TrailBuddy (A) uses elite 7075 aluminum and lists a slightly heavier weight at 9.7 oz per pole with a very large review sample; Foxelli (B) is marginally lighter at 9.4 oz, collapsible to a 21" pack size and features anti-slip cork grips but is labeled one-size-fits-all. Choose TrailBuddy if you prioritize higher-grade 7075 aluminum and broader user feedback; choose Foxelli if you want a more compact, slightly lighter, cork-grip pole for packable use
